2SA1943OTU - onsemi

Description: Excellent Gain Linearity for low THD; High Frequency : 30 MHz; Wide S.O.A for reliable operation; High Current Capability: IC = -15 A; Full thermal and electrical Spice models are available; High Voltage : VCEO = -250 V; High Power Dissipation : 150 watts; Complement to 2SC5200/FJL4315
